在数字化转型的浪潮中,企业对快速构建高效、灵活的应用需求日益增长。低代码开发技术作为一种革命性的开发方式,正在帮助企业以更高效、更经济的方式实现数字化目标。本文将深入探讨低代码开发技术的核心方法、应用场景以及实践中的关键要点,为企业和个人提供实用的指导。
低代码开发技术是一种通过可视化界面和预定义组件快速构建应用程序的方法。与传统的编码开发不同,低代码开发将复杂的代码逻辑封装在平台中,开发者只需通过拖放操作和简单的配置即可完成应用的开发。这种方式大幅降低了开发门槛,同时提高了开发效率。
低代码开发的核心在于“可视化编程”和“模块化组件”。开发者无需掌握复杂的编程语言,只需通过图形化界面设计应用的流程和功能模块,平台自动生成相应的代码并完成部署。这种方式特别适合那些需要快速响应市场需求、缩短开发周期的企业。
低代码开发通过可视化界面和模块化组件,显著缩短了应用的开发周期。传统开发方式需要数月甚至数年的项目,通过低代码平台可能只需几天或几周即可完成。这种快速开发能力使得企业能够更快地响应市场变化,抓住发展机遇。
低代码开发减少了对专业开发人员的依赖,同时也降低了人力成本。通过复用平台提供的组件和模板,企业可以大幅减少开发资源的投入。此外,低代码平台通常提供统一的环境和工具,减少了维护和升级的成本。
低代码平台支持快速迭代和功能扩展。企业可以根据需求的变化,随时对应用进行调整和优化。这种方式特别适合需要频繁更新和改进的应用场景,如数据中台和数字孪生。
低代码开发降低了技术门槛,使得非专业开发者(如业务分析师和产品经理)也能够参与应用的开发。这种方式不仅提高了团队的协作效率,还为企业培养了一支多技能的开发队伍。
数据中台是企业数字化转型的核心基础设施,旨在整合、处理和分析企业内外部数据,为企业提供统一的数据支持。低代码开发技术在数据中台中的应用主要体现在以下几个方面:
数字孪生是一种通过数字模型实时反映物理世界的技术,广泛应用于智能制造、智慧城市等领域。低代码开发技术在数字孪生中的应用主要体现在:
数字可视化是将数据转化为图表、图形等直观形式的过程,广泛应用于企业报表、实时监控等领域。低代码开发技术在数字可视化中的优势在于:
选择一个适合企业需求的低代码平台是成功的关键。企业在选择平台时需要考虑以下几个因素:
在开始开发之前,企业需要明确应用的需求和目标。这包括:
低代码开发的一个重要优势是快速原型设计。开发者可以通过可视化界面快速搭建应用的原型,与团队成员和用户进行沟通和验证,确保需求的准确性和可行性。
低代码开发支持快速迭代,企业可以根据用户的反馈和业务的变化,持续优化应用的功能和性能。这种方式特别适合需要频繁更新和改进的应用场景。
低代码平台的功能和性能可能受到技术限制,特别是在处理复杂业务逻辑和大规模数据时。针对这一挑战,企业可以通过以下方式应对:
低代码开发虽然降低了技术门槛,但对于完全没有开发经验的人员来说,仍然需要一定的学习成本。企业可以通过以下方式应对:
随着数字化转型的深入推进,低代码开发技术将继续保持快速发展的势头。未来,低代码开发将朝着以下几个方向发展:
低代码开发技术为企业提供了一种高效、灵活、经济的应用开发方式。无论是数据中台、数字孪生还是数字可视化,低代码开发都能满足企业的多样化需求。通过选择合适的平台和方法,企业可以快速构建高质量的应用,实现数字化转型的目标。
如果您对低代码开发技术感兴趣,可以申请试用相关平台,体验其强大的功能和灵活性。申请试用&https://www.dtstack.com/?src=bbs
申请试用&下载资料